技术文摘
Java 首次落后 C++ 排行榜公布
Java 首次落后 C++ 排行榜公布
在编程语言的激烈竞争舞台上,最新的排行榜带来了令人瞩目的消息:Java 首次落后于 C++。这一消息在技术领域引起了广泛的关注和热议。
一直以来,Java 以其强大的跨平台性、丰富的类库和相对容易的学习曲线,在众多编程语言中占据着重要的地位。它被广泛应用于企业级应用开发、Web 开发以及移动应用开发等领域。然而,此次排行榜的变化无疑给 Java 社区带来了冲击。
C++ 能够实现反超,有着多方面的原因。C++ 在性能优化方面一直有着卓越的表现。对于那些对程序运行效率要求极高的领域,如游戏开发、高性能计算和底层系统编程等,C++ 的优势得以充分展现。其对硬件的直接访问能力和精细的内存管理,使得开发者能够最大限度地挖掘系统性能。
随着技术的不断发展,C++ 标准的不断更新也为其增添了新的活力。现代 C++ 引入了许多新的特性和语法,使其编程更加简洁、高效和安全。C++ 的生态系统也在不断壮大,丰富的开源库和工具为开发者提供了更多的选择和便利。
相比之下,Java 虽然在某些方面仍然具有优势,但也面临着一些挑战。例如,在一些特定的性能关键场景中,Java 的性能可能无法满足需求。随着新兴编程语言的崛起,开发者的选择更加多样化,Java 也需要不断创新和进化以保持竞争力。
然而,我们不能仅仅因为一次排行榜的变化就对 Java 的未来做出定论。Java 拥有庞大的用户群体和成熟的生态系统,其社区的力量不容小觑。许多企业和项目仍然依赖于 Java 进行开发,并且 Java 也在不断进行改进和优化。
对于开发者来说,这次排行榜的变化更多的是一种提醒。无论是使用 Java 还是 C++,或者其他编程语言,都需要不断学习和适应技术的发展,根据具体的项目需求和技术场景选择最合适的工具。
编程语言的竞争是动态的,未来的排行榜或许还会有更多的变化和惊喜。但无论如何,这种竞争都将推动编程语言的不断进步,为技术创新提供源源不断的动力。
TAGS: 编程语言排名 Java 排行榜 C++ 排行榜 Java 与 C++